Pediatrician, watch out for corona-phobia.

Chen Rosenberg Danziger1, Irit Krause2,3, Oded Scheuerman3,4

  • 1Department of Pediatrics C, Schneider Children's Medical Center of Israel, Petah Tikva, Israel. chen.danziger@gmail.com.

Summary

The COVID-19 pandemic has led to delayed diagnoses in children for common pediatric diseases due to "Corona-phobia." This indirect impact of pandemic measures may harm children more than the virus itself.

Social Anxiety Disorder

Social anxiety disorder, also known as social phobia, is characterized by an intense fear of social situations where one might face humiliation, rejection, embarrassment, or negative evaluation. This disorder leads individuals to avoid activities like casual conversations, public speaking, or seemingly simple tasks such as eating, signing documents, or swimming, in public settings. Its impact extends beyond discomfort, often significantly interfering with daily functioning and quality of life.

Panic Disorder

Panic disorder is an anxiety disorder characterized by recurrent and sudden minutes-long episodes of intense fear, known as panic attacks. These attacks may feel like heart attacks and often happen without warning or a specific cause. They can include symptoms such as rapid heart rate, shortness of breath, chest pain, trembling, sweating, dizziness, and a sense of helplessness.
